Reset a Module within a course

Hi there! I have a course with 9 modules and each module has a quiz at the end. The quiz allows the learner two attempts to pass the quiz. One of my learners failed the quiz at the end of Module 8 and it will not allow him to try a second attempt.

How do you reset the module within the course without reseting the course?

Correct answer MikeB_UNC

First, make sure you have the 'Module Reset Option' enabled for the course(s) in question. This is found under the course level 'settings' via administrator view. Then, from the learner's point of view, they should be able to reset a particular module by clicking the small circle with arrows in the bottom right-hand corner of the larger circle / asterisk ( * ) icon located to the left of each piece of content. Hopefully that makes sense without any screenshots. The option is basically hiding in plain sight once enabled at the course level. Good luck!
